I'm a new user of ver. Pro X9 and I'm considering upgrading to 2018 Pro.
I noticed that Pro x9 tries to open IE 11. Is there a way to configure it to use the system 'default browser' (Firefox) or Chrome?
What if I upgrade to 2018 Pro, does that version give a browser choice?
If not, is there a workaround?

I have just set my Windows Settings – default Apps – Web Browser to use Firefox
PSP X9 Choosing Help User Guide PDF opens using Firefox.

I tried going to the same Help area you did and it worked properly, using the default browser. I then retested my prior experience and it remained the same. BUT, it's limited to the items on the introductory panel that pops up when you start the program (and before you tell it not to open that intro panel). So whoever developed that panel forgot to update it and kept it hardwired to call IE11, while the development team for the program did a much better job.
